CH9140 透转电脑端一定要是蓝牙转串口才能连接吗

电脑可以通过配对000000连接上9140,可以利用电脑自带的蓝牙给9140发送文件吗

image.png

图1方案,为电脑端数据通过自身蓝牙连接到9140的蓝牙,再通过9140串口输出。逻辑如下:

UserData--->电脑BLE<---->CH9140BLE<---->CH9140_UART

1、CH9140模组作为BLE模组,速率最大在10KB/s~20KB/s。

2、CH910模块主要运用在简单低速率数据传输这一类BLE应用方案中。

3、对于文件的,特别是MB以上的文件传输,实际应用意义有限,传输时间过长。

==end==


电脑端一定要虚拟蓝牙串口才可以吗?其他方法有没有可行性,9140几乎等于没有资料,电脑可以配对,配对后的控作资料一点没有

,手机端连上也是一样,用了官方的蓝牙虚拟串口APP看见可以收发,那这个配对功能如何用起来呢



CH9140的使用手册:http://www.wch.cn/downloads/CH9140DS1_PDF.html
6.3 智能配对功能
当 CH9140 芯片处于主从一体模式时,无需通过 AT 命令输入 MAC 地址即可与指定 CH9140/CH9143
芯片建立配对,配对成功后二者建立绑定关系,再次连接时无需重新配对。其配对流程如下:
1)  CH9140 芯片处于主从一体模式,CH9140/CH9143 芯片处于从机模式或者主从一体模式;
2)  欲建立配对双方在 3s 内完成上电;
3)  指示灯闪烁 3 下后常亮,配对成功。
若需要重新建立配对需要重新经过配对流程, 区别在于步骤 3 指示灯会快速闪烁,此时将任意端
重新上电则可重新建立配对。 


主从一体模式:

PIN24  BLE_MODE   I
蓝牙模式设置,内置上拉电阻
低电平:主从一体模式,高电平:从机模式


因为CH9140的蓝牙服务决定了如果要在PC或者手机端收发数据,必须有对应的接口,PC端的虚拟串口实现的是COM口到BLE的数据传输,手机APP也是一样的原理。


CH9140不支持AT指令,功能控制靠相关的功能引脚确定,具体看芯片功能引脚定义,在手册上有讲。


只有登录才能回复,可以选择微信账号登录